Executive Director - Parks Organization: El Paso County Address: Colorado Springs, Co Status: Full-Time; Exempt Hiring Range: $160,000-181.000 Annually DOQ El Paso County is seeking and Executive Director--Parks for Colorado's most populous county, home to over 750,000 residents over 2100 square miles. El Paso County is home to Colorado Springs--the county seat and the state's second-largest city--and the iconic 14,115-foot Pikes Peak. The county's unique blend of natural beauty, access to both outdoor recreation and metropolitan amenities, and over 280 days of sunshine each year make it one of the most sought-after places to live in Colorado. El Paso County Parks Department The Parks Department serves over 750,000 residents and over 25 million visitors per year across a comprehensive park system that includes 7 regional parks. 6 community parks. 6 regional trails. 20 open spaces, and 4 dog parks--all guided by an ambitious parks master plan that encompasses over 8,000 acres and over 140 miles of trails. The Recreation and Cultural Services Division manages two nationally recognized nature centers. a financially sustainable County Fair that attracts more than 25,000 participants over 8 days, and a variety of outdoor recreational programs.
